              So back in buisness :-)
              Well DOOM and all ports works well with for ex. doom2.sh

              #!/bin/bash
              /opt/retropie/supplementary/runcommand/runcommand.sh 0 "/opt/retropie/emulators/retroarch/bin/retroarch -L /opt/retropie/libretrocores/lr-prboom/prboom_libretro.so --config /opt/retropie/configs/ports/doom/retroarch.cfg /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/doom/doom2.wad" "lr-prboom"
              

              But I'm still not able to run Quake DOPA, ROGUE and HIPNOTIC.
              They contain one PAK-File (pak0.pak) and even if I rename the folders to id1 the games do not work. The Original Quake-game runs without any flares (id1-folder and contains files pak0.pak (sharewareversion) and pak1.pak (fullversion))

                      I don't have DOPA installed, as I was only interested in the additions developed directly by id, but for ROGUE and HIPNOTIC to run, they must be located at:

                      /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/quake/id1/rogue/
                      and
                      /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/quake/id1/hipnotic/

                      My launch scripts contain:

                      #!/bin/bash
                      /opt/retropie/supplementary/runcommand/runcommand.sh 0 "/opt/retropie/emulators/retroarch/bin/retroarch -L /opt/retropie/libretrocores/lr-tyrquake/tyrquake_libretro.so --config /opt/retropie/configs/ports/quake/retroarch.cfg /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/quake/id1/rogue/pak0.pak" "lr-tyrquake"
                      

                      and

                      #!/bin/bash
                      /opt/retropie/supplementary/runcommand/runcommand.sh 0 "/opt/retropie/emulators/retroarch/bin/retroarch -L /opt/retropie/libretrocores/lr-tyrquake/tyrquake_libretro.so --config /opt/retropie/configs/ports/quake/retroarch.cfg /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/quake/id1/hipnotic/pak0.pak" "lr-tyrquake"

                        Thank you so much for your help. It's unbelievable the error for not starting quake addons was in typing the FOLDERNAME in UPPERCASE even when the original folder is named ROGUE the path in the .sh file should always be lowercase.

                        So Quake orignal is running
                        even Hipnotic nad Rogue now

                          For Heretic and Hexen.... It works with Crispy Doom.

                          #!/bin/bash
                          pushd /usr/local/games
                          /opt/retropie/supplementary/runcommand/runcommand.sh 0 "./crispy-heretic -iwad /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/heretic/heretic.wad"
                          popd
                          

                          Just get PiKiss on your system as mentioned in a few posts of me up. Then create the bash file as written above. It works.... BUT.... No Input possible.                               I found a way to get dopa working. It is a bit weird it involves renaming pak0.pak in dopa folder to pak2.pak and copying over original quake pak files(pak0 and pak1) into dopa dir then using

                              #!/bin/bash
                              /opt/retropie/supplementary/runcommand/runcommand.sh 0 "/opt/retropie/emulators/retroarch/bin/retroarch -L /opt/retropie/libretrocores/lr-tyrquake/tyrquake_libretro.so --config /opt/retropie/configs/ports/quake/retroarch.cfg /home/pi/RetroPie/roms/ports/quake/dopa/pak0.pak" "lr-tyrquake"
